Security Filter Element

Updated: 2026-09-10

Overview

The Security Filter Element is an essential component in filtration systems, designed to remove impurities from liquids and gases. It is widely used in industries such as water treatment, chemical processing, and oil & gas to ensure the purity and safety of fluids. The filter element acts as a barrier, capturing particulates and contaminants that could damage downstream equipment or compromise product quality. Constructed from materials like stainless steel or polypropylene, Security Filter Elements are built to withstand harsh operating conditions, including high pressure and temperature. Their design allows for efficient filtration while maintaining a long service life, making them a cost-effective solution for industrial applications.

Structure and Working Principle

The Security Filter Element typically consists of a porous filter medium housed within a durable casing. The filter medium can be made from materials such as pleated fabric, sintered metal, or mesh, depending on the application requirements. The casing is designed to withstand the operational pressures and ensure a secure fit within the filtration system. When fluid passes through the filter element, contaminants are trapped by the filter medium, allowing only clean fluid to exit. The efficiency of the filtration process depends on the pore size of the medium and the flow rate of the fluid. Regular inspection and replacement of the filter element are necessary to maintain optimal performance and prevent clogging.

Key Features

Security Filter Elements are known for their high filtration efficiency, capable of removing particles as small as a few microns. This makes them ideal for applications where fluid purity is critical, such as in pharmaceutical manufacturing or food processing. The elements are also designed to handle high flow rates without significant pressure drop, ensuring minimal impact on system performance. Durability is another key feature, with materials selected for their resistance to corrosion, abrasion, and chemical degradation. Some filter elements are also reusable, offering additional cost savings over time. Customizable options are available to meet specific industry standards and operational requirements.

Application Areas

Security Filter Elements are utilized across a wide range of industries. In water treatment plants, they help remove sediments and microorganisms, ensuring safe drinking water. In the oil & gas sector, they protect sensitive equipment from particulates that could cause wear or failure. Chemical processing plants use them to maintain the purity of reagents and solvents. Other applications include HVAC systems, where filter elements improve air quality, and food & beverage production, where they ensure compliance with hygiene standards. The versatility of Security Filter Elements makes them indispensable in maintaining operational efficiency and product quality.

Maintenance and Precautions

Regular maintenance is crucial to the longevity and effectiveness of Security Filter Elements. Inspections should be conducted periodically to check for signs of wear, clogging, or damage. Replacement intervals depend on the operating environment and the level of contaminants in the fluid. Proper handling during installation and replacement is essential to avoid damage to the filter element. It is also important to follow manufacturer guidelines for pressure and flow rate limits to prevent premature failure. Safety precautions, such as wearing protective gear when handling used filter elements, should always be observed.
